Video: Students Try Their Hand at Illumination

MIDDLEBURY, Vt. – Students in a seminar on Medieval manuscripts seminar recently tried their hands at the art of illumination during a workshop at the Mahaney Center for the Arts. The class, taught by Eliza Garrison, associate professor of history of art and architecture, gave students a taste of the painstaking detail required to produce the beautiful manuscripts that date back hundreds of years.

Surrounded by parchment, pens and vials of walnut ink, the students selected a single letter to design. Under the direction of workshop leader Karen Gorst, they sanded, softened, traced, transferred, inked, applied gold leaf, and, finally, painted to complete their work.
